How UMR Covers Addiction Treatment — Plan Overview
UMR is a third-party administrator (TPA) and wholly-owned subsidiary of UnitedHealth Group that administers self-funded employer health plans. UMR clients typically have access to UnitedHealthcare’s provider networks, including behavioral health networks administered through Optum Behavioral Health (formerly UBH). Self-funded plans administered by UMR are governed by ERISA rather than state insurance law, but are still subject to MHPAEA federal parity requirements.
Behavioral health benefits for UMR-administered plans may be managed by Optum Behavioral Health or, for some plans, through a separate behavioral health carve-out. Our admissions team identifies the behavioral health administrator for your specific UMR plan and verifies coverage accordingly.

Mental Health Parity and UMR
The Mental Health Parity and Addiction Equity Act (MHPAEA) requires most commercial health plans to cover substance use disorder treatment at the same level as comparable medical and surgical benefits.
UMR-administered ERISA plans are subject to MHPAEA federal parity requirements. ERISA plan appeals follow federal timelines and procedures, which differ somewhat from state-regulated plan appeals. Our billing team is experienced with ERISA-governed claims and appeals.

What is the difference between UMR and UnitedHealthcare?
UnitedHealthcare is the insurance company. UMR is a TPA subsidiary of UnitedHealth Group that administers self-funded employer health plans. If your card says UMR, your employer sponsors a self-funded plan administered by UMR using UnitedHealthcare’s networks.
Does UMR use Optum Behavioral Health?
Most UMR-administered plans use Optum Behavioral Health for behavioral health administration. Your specific plan may differ. Our admissions team identifies the correct behavioral health administrator when verifying your UMR plan.
